Quick Answer: Google Gemini integrates directly with Gmail, Docs, and Sheets for real estate agents in the Google ecosystem. Strong free tier handles basic tasks well. Best for Google Workspace users who want AI embedded in their workflow. Rated 7.8/10. $0 free / $20/mo Advanced.
Draft, summarize, and respond to emails directly within Gmail. Gemini can summarize long email threads, draft responses in your tone, and suggest follow-ups—all without leaving your inbox.
Generate, rewrite, and format content inside Google Docs. Start a listing description, buyer guide, or newsletter draft and have Gemini expand, shorten, or restyle it in place.
Analyze spreadsheet data with natural language. Ask Gemini to 'find the average days on market for homes over $500K' or 'create a chart of monthly sales volume' without writing formulas.
Gemini can ground its responses in real-time Google Search results. For real estate research—neighborhood trends, recent sales, local amenities—this means AI responses backed by current data.
Upload photos, documents, and screenshots for analysis. Take a photo of a property feature and ask Gemini to identify it, or upload a competitor's listing to analyze their positioning.
Gemini works best as an embedded assistant across your Google Workspace, not as a standalone chatbot. The AI Acceleration approach uses Gemini Advanced within Gmail and Docs for speed, then turns to dedicated tools for higher-quality writing tasks.
Subscribe to Google One AI Premium to unlock Gemini in Gmail, Docs, Sheets, and Slides. Configure your writing preferences in Gemini's settings.
Keep your Context Card in a Google Doc. When using Gemini in Docs, reference it by pasting key sections into your prompt or document header.
For quick email replies, short descriptions, and data analysis, use Gemini inline within Workspace apps. Apply the HOME Framework in abbreviated form.
For any factual claims—market statistics, neighborhood data, school ratings—ask Gemini to ground its response in Google Search to ensure accuracy.
Prompt
[In Gmail, using Gemini to draft a response] Context: A lead from Zillow inquired about a 3BR/2BA listed at $425K in East Nashville. They asked about parking, neighborhood safety, and school districts. Draft a response that: - Answers all three questions specifically - Mentions I've sold 12 homes in East Nashville this year - Suggests a showing this week - Keeps it under 150 words - Professional but approachable tone
Output
Hi Jordan, Great questions about the Greenwood Ave listing—happy to help. Parking: The home has a two-car driveway plus street parking. Most homes on Greenwood have similar setups, and street availability is rarely an issue outside of weekend evenings. Neighborhood: East Nashville has seen significant investment over the past five years. This block sits between Five Points and Shelby Park, which is one of the more established pockets. I've sold 12 homes in the area this year, so I can share specifics on any sub-neighborhood. Schools: Zoned for Tom Joy Elementary and East Nashville Magnet High School. I can send detailed info on both if helpful. Would you have time for a showing Thursday or Friday afternoon? The home is easy to access on short notice. Looking forward to connecting. Best, Marcus
Gemini handled this well because the task was structured (answer specific questions) and the context was clear. For quick email responses like this, Gemini-in-Gmail saves significant time. Notice the output is competent but less stylistically distinctive than what Claude would produce—fine for email, less ideal for marketing copy.
